Spectroscopic mapping of the quasar 3C 48 at sub-arcsec resolution.

CHATZICHRISTOU E.T., VANDERRIEST C. and JAFFE W.

Abstract (from CDS):

The quasar 3C 48, an unusual CSS radio source with excess far-IR emission, is known to present morphological evidence for a recent merger. We present here new data on the two-dimensional kinematics and emission line properties of the extended ionized gas, obtained with an integral field spectrograph. We find that the emission lines are split in two components: (i) a fast moving (∼580km/s) blue-shifted broad (∼1000km/s) component and (ii) a narrow (∼400km/s) component at the systemic redshift, spatially resolved at the 0.5" level. We detect a faint red continuum knot that is spatially coinciding with the putative second nucleus 3C 48A (Stockton & Ridgway, 1991AJ....102..488S). We discuss the possible origins of the observed alignment between the radio jet ∼1" NE from the nucleus, the extended ionized emission and the position of 3C 48A.
